How do you catch rare Pokemon?

The Nearby menu in the bottom right-hand corner of the screen shows how close a Pokemon is to you. When hunting the rare ones, you’ll want to track the creatures that appear greyed-out behind a silhouette. These are Pokemon you haven’t caught yet, and thus they aren’t recorded in your Pokedex. The closer the Pokemon is to you, the fewer footprints you’ll see underneath the silhouette (3 footsteps = 300 metres, etc).

Make sure to keep the Nearby menu open and then circle the Pokemon you want to capture by clicking on it. The circled silhouette should shift up and down based on proximity to you (the more right and down the silhouette is, the farther it is from you). If the Pokemon is moving down the menu, walk away to see if it gets closer. Pokemon listed on the Nearby menu are always close by, so keep trying and looking.

Now, check out this guide to learn how to catch a Pokemon in general. For rare Pokemon, try to get the ring around the Pokemon as small as possible before flinging a Poke Ball. The smaller the ring, the more likely the Pokemon won’t escape from the ball. If the Pokemon does escape, just fling several Poke Balls at it before it has a chance to run away. That and pray to the Poke Gods is about all lower-level players can do.

Higher-level trainers upon hitting Level 7 can grab Razz Berries from PokeStops. Feed these to wild Pokemon to make them less likely to run away or escape Poke Balls. At Level 12, you can use more powerful Poke Balls (like Great and Ultra Balls). Wild Pokemon of all levels have difficulty escaping these balls. And if you feed a rare Pokemon a Razz Berry first, then fling a powerful ball at it, you’ll likely be successful.

Are there any other tips and tricks?
Rare Pokemon change from location to location, and it depends on a number of factors, including player population density, proximity to certain types of landscapes, nearby landmarks, different times of the day, etc. Also, certain Pokemon dwell in areas related to their type. Psychic- and ghost-type Pokemon can be found near cemeteries, while fire- and ground-type Pokemon are more likely to appear in arid, desert climates.

Based on information culled from Reddit, Twitter, and our own experiences, here’s other tips and tricks on how to find and catch rare Pokemon:

Walk a lot, and walk slowly.
Check unvisited lanes, undiscovered locations, and unpopulated areas.
Go to locations depending on the type of rare Pokemon you want to find.
Place lures at PokeStops to lure all nearby Pokemon to your area.
Use Incense to draw Pokemon if you’re staying put in an area for 30 mins.
Look for rustling leaves in the game.
Continually check the near “Nearby” menu for Pokemon.
When you spot one, switch off the AR Camera (top-right corner of screen).
Throw a clean Poke Ball without excessive hand movements.
Make sure your phone has plenty of battery.
